[Effect of pyridoxine, riboflavin, potassium orotate, folic and glutamic acids on the recovery of work capacity in sexually immature rats]. 1985

Iu V Mironov, and V S Iasnetsov

It has been shown in experiments on 3-4-week-old rats that the use of pyridoxine, riboflavin, potassium orotate, folic and glutamic acids for 30 days accelerates the recovery of the working capacity after maximal exercise, increases the content of ATP in the muscles, and reduces the blood urea content.

D011736 Pyridoxine The 4-methanol form of VITAMIN B 6 which is converted to PYRIDOXAL PHOSPHATE which is a coenzyme for synthesis of amino acids, neurotransmitters (serotonin, norepinephrine), sphingolipids, aminolevulinic acid. Although pyridoxine and Vitamin B 6 are still frequently used as synonyms, especially by medical researchers, this practice is erroneous and sometimes misleading (EE Snell; Ann NY Acad Sci, vol 585 pg 1, 1990). D005492 Folic Acid A member of the vitamin B family that stimulates the hematopoietic system. It is present in the liver and kidney and is found in mushrooms, spinach, yeast, green leaves, and grasses (POACEAE). Folic acid is used in the treatment and prevention of folate deficiencies and megaloblastic anemia.
